Please welcome Brooke Siem to our show! Brooke Siem (@brookesiem) is both a chef to professional athletes and the surprising face of psychiatric drug withdrawal awareness and advocacy. Her book, MAY CAUSE SIDE EFFECTS won the 2023 BIBA Prize for memoir and was named as one of Good Morning America's most anticipated reads. Her work on antidepressant withdrawal has also appeared in The Washington Post, New York Post, Psychology Today, and more. She is a Food Network "Chopped" Champion, founder of the newsletter Happiness Is A Skill, and creator of the Fuckit Bucket™

Navigating the treacherous waters of mental health treatment and antidepressant withdrawal requires courage and insight—a journey all three of us have personally trekked for over two decades. As we wade through the realities and controversies surrounding long-term SSRI use, we engage in a raw discussion that spans from the trials of book promotion fatigue to the extraordinary responsibility of advocating for mental health without overmedication. Our conversation sails towards the humorous shores of Bob Ross, using his calming painting sessions to illustrate the nuanced art of balancing creative output with meaningful dialogue.

The heart of our discussion beats with the pulse of challenging established norms, as we contemplate the ethical dilemmas of prescribing medications, especially to children. We share stories of the emotional upheaval akin to a 'second puberty,' faced when stepping away from years of medication dependency. Our discourse leads us to examine the societal pressure to endure side effects for promised future gains, questioning the practice within the context of informed consent. This episode isn't just about my own experiences; it's an open forum inviting others, into the fold to discuss and debate the complexities of mental health care, including proposals of over-the-counter antidepressants.

This episode paints a portrait of self-discovery and personal growth, exploring the profound impact that medications can have on our emotional development. We dissect the potential for drugs to hinder our journey towards self-actualization, with a focus on how this can affect personal growth and understanding of social cues.
